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Swords (Dublin) Open Space.

31.

asked the Minister for Local Government if he will recommend to Dublin County Council the use of the open space at Seatown, Swords, which is the Council's property, for the building of urgently needed houses for some of the very large number of families in this area who are compelled, by reason of the grave housing shortage, to endure most distressing living conditions.

The matter would be one for the county council in the first instance. I understand that the possibility of acquiring further sites for housing in the Swords area is being investigated by the county council.
